Thank heavens for Skype. :) After church Phyllis wanted to take us to one of the westcoast beaches. So we hopped in our little car and took a 30 minute drive to Muriwai Beach. It is a black sand beach with such fun waves (Orewa had hardly any because it's on the east side)! Before going down to the water, Phyllis showed us a place near the walking trails where you can see gannet birds nesting. It was so fun to see the little chicks and the adults flying around everywhere. There were tons of nests on top of that tall rock and on the ledge at the front of the picture.
